Dual or multiple relationships may be among the most controversial of all issues in the counseling profession. They have been the subject of extensive debate that has produced many questions and has inoved us toward a stance on multiple relationships that is more flexible and culturally sensitive. To assist American Counseling Association (ACA) members in meeting this challenge, the authors have developed the Practitioner’s Guide to Ethical Decision Making as a framework for sound ethical decision making. In addition, the following books can be ordered …May 30, 2018 · Guiding lights. Counselor supervision is a rite of passage for professional counselors. Although supervision requirements vary from state to state, the crux of the experience — learning that is based in a relationship between a beginning counselor and an experienced practitioner — is universal. A Curriculum Vitae (CV) is an extended resume that generally has more extensive details about your work experience and skills. Get started by clicking …The American Counseling Association is a not-for-profit, professional and educational organization that is dedicated to the growth and enhancement of the counseling profession. Founded in 1952, ACA is the world's largest association exclusively representing professional counselors in various practice settings. Process. Animal-assisted therapy (AAT) is defined as a goal-directed intervention, delivered by an appropriately credentialed health or human service professional, in which an animal is incorporated as an integral part of the clinical health care treatment process and utilized during counseling sessions (Pet Partners, n.d.). The ACA has many resources, including podcasts and webinars, to support counselors in learning about and … Counselor Medicare Usage Survey Results In a nationwide survey of licensed professional counselors, the American Counseling Association found that up to 115,000 counselors are likely to seek enrollment as Medicare providers — saving the program millions annually — if Congress passes the Mental Health Access Improvement Act. The 1995 code provided guidance on managing unavoidable dual relationships, stating that the counselor was expected to “take appropriate professional precautions such as informed consent, consultation, supervision and documentation to ensure that judgment is not impaired and no exploitation occurs.”. Career Center. ... The North Carolina Counseling Association (NCCA) 1300 Baxter Street, Suite 360 Charlotte, NC 28204 Email: [email protected] …The person-centered theory of Carl R. Rogers remains one of the most popular in the fields of psychology, counseling, and education. Rogers's perceptions of people and of how a supportive environment can assist in their development have had an immense impact on a wide variety of professions and on parenting.
